3) Focus On your Health-

Well, why not ? We are tangible creatures heavy and Light in our bodies and its optimal that we take care of them in the best sense! Theres no sense in holding distaste towards your body, its yours to keep. Get past the flaws if you must, but you are beautiful and DESERVE to feel good.

Taking A nurturing approach to eating is a great way to help elevate your frame of mind, you energy levels, your moods, everything !
What food makes you feel good ?
Pay attention to how you feel before and after you eat something.
If you feel like shit, after every meal- then youre doing it wrong, lover ! Theres a Difference between feeling full from fulfillment, and feeling stuffed to misery. Pay attention to your body signals, it has an accurate system all its own- It can heal itself, or become its own worst enemy. If you are Constantly challenging its system, or ignoring it (even in the slighest) its going to retaliate in its own way , and you'll end up feeling like crap. So not ideal.

Maybe throw some fitness focus into it . Im not saying go and get a gym membership ( I mean really, who has time for that)
Just find some way to bring fitness focus to your body, every single day. This could mean going for a walk around the neighborhood, taking the stairs instead of the elevator, parking a little farther from the building youre going in to, doing floor stretches in the morning and evening, enrolling in that pilates class youre dying to try ;] or simply breathing deeper  and more meaningfully. Exercise has been proven to boost emotions and get the blood flowing in a great way!
